SURREY (NEWS1130) – Mounties in Surrey are taking a different approach to ticketing tonight.
They’ll be rewarding people who help to get their family and friends home safely with $2 coffee cards.
RCMP say they look forward to being able to reward those who are doing the right thing in choosing not to drink and drive.
This is in addition to regular Counterattack road checks, nabbing those who do drink and then choose to get behind the wheel.
With tomorrow being New Year’s Eve, you’re being reminded to arrange your plans ahead of time. Get a designated driver, call a taxi, or take transit.
